@charset "utf-8";


.ceo_box{width:915px;height:268px;background:#ccc url(/img/ceo/Sub/s1_01_01_img01.jpg) no-repeat;}
.ceo_box .ceo-tbox{padding:40px;padding-top:100px;color:#fff;line-height:40px;}
.ceo_box .ceo-tbox span{letter-spacing:-3.1px;}
.ceo_box .ceo-tbox span.ceo-txt01{font-size:30px;font-weight:700;text-decoration:underline;}
.ceo_box .ceo-tbox span.ceo-txt02{font-size:22px;font-weight:500;}

.ceo-tbox01 .ceo-txt03{font-family: 'NanumGothic'; font-size:28px; color:#003d81; letter-spacing:-0.06em; line-height:130%;}

.ceo_box01{width:915px;height:415px;background:#fff url(/img/ceo/Sub/s1_01_03_img01.jpg) no-repeat;position:relative;}
.ceo_box01 .ceo-list{position:absolute;top:136px;left:513px;}
.ceo_box01 .ceo-list li{color:#000;}
.ceo_box01 .ceo-list li:nth-child(2){font-size:27px;font-weight:700;}
.ceo_box01 .ceo-list li:nth-child(3){padding-top:20px;}


.ceo_box02 dl{float:left;margin-left:12px;margin-bottom:20px;}
.ceo_box02 .mr0{margin-left:0px;}

.ceo-sign{float:right;}
.ceo-sign{text-align:right;}
.ceo-sign li{float:left;}
.ceo-sign .ceo-date{padding-top:9px;}


.ceo-list01 li{background:url(/img/ceo/Sub/list-dot.jpg) no-repeat left center; padding-left:10px;line-height:28px;}
.ceo-list02{float:right;margin-top:-253px;}
.ceo-list02 li{background:url(/img/ceo/Sub/list-dot.jpg) no-repeat left center; padding-left:10px;line-height:28px;}

.ceo-list03{width:216px;height:250px;border:1px solid #ddd;text-align:center;}
.ceo-list03 dt{height:45px;border-bottom:1px solid #ddd;font-family: 'Malgun Gothic' ;font-size:18px;font-weight:700;line-height:40px;}
.ceo-list03 dd:nth-of-type(1){padding:18px 0px 13px 0px;}
.ceo-list03 dd:nth-of-type(2){color:#000;}

.ceo-circle01{position:relative;}
.ceo-circle01 .ceo-graph01 img{position:absolute;right:90px;top:-280px;}


.ceo-circle02{position:relative;}
.ceo-circle02 .ceo-graph02 img{position:absolute;right:60px;top:-315px;}




	@media all and (max-width:1024px){
		.ceo_box{width:auto;height:268px;background:#ccc url(/img/ceo/Sub/s1_01_01_img01.jpg) no-repeat;}
		.ceo_box .ceo-tbox{padding:40px;padding-top:100px;color:#fff;}
		.ceo_box .ceo-tbox span{letter-spacing:-3.1px;}
		.ceo_box .ceo-tbox span.ceo-txt01{font-size:30px;font-weight:700;text-decoration:underline;}
		.ceo_box .ceo-tbox span.ceo-txt02{font-size:22px;font-weight:500;}

		.ceo-tbox01 .ceo-txt03{font-size:24px}

		.ceo_box01{width:auto;height:415px;background:#fff url(/img/ceo/Sub/s1_01_03_img01.jpg) no-repeat -80px 0px;position:relative;}
		.ceo_box01 .ceo-list{position:absolute;top:136px;left:48%;}
		.ceo_box01 .ceo-list li{color:#000;}
		.ceo_box01 .ceo-list li:nth-child(2){font-size:27px;font-weight:700;}
		.ceo_box01 .ceo-list li:nth-child(3){padding-top:20px;}

		.ceo-circle01 .ceo-graph01 img{position:absolute;right:41px;top:-280px;}
		.ceo-circle02 .ceo-graph02 img{position:absolute;right:11px;top:-315px;}


	}


	@media all and (max-width:780px){

		.ceo-circle01 .ceo-graph01 img{position:static;margin-top:20px;}
		.ceo-circle02 .ceo-graph02 img{position:static;margin-top:20px;}

	}


	@media all and (max-width:680px){

		.ceo_box01{width:auto;height:567px;background:#fff url(/img/ceo/Sub/s1_01_03_img01.jpg) no-repeat -80px 0px;}
		.ceo_box01 .ceo-list{padding-top:446px;left:0px;position:static;}
		.ceo_box01 .ceo-list li{color:#000;}
		.ceo_box01 .ceo-list li:nth-child(2){font-size:20px;font-weight:700;}
		.ceo_box01 .ceo-list li:nth-child(3){padding-top:20px;}

		.ceo-list02{float:none;margin-top:0px}

	}


	@media all and (max-width:414px){

		.ceo_box .ceo-tbox{padding:40px;padding-top:100px;color:#fff;line-height:28px;}
		.ceo_box .ceo-tbox span{letter-spacing:-0.5px;}
		.ceo_box .ceo-tbox span.ceo-txt01{font-size:20px;font-weight:700;text-decoration:underline;}
		.ceo_box .ceo-tbox span.ceo-txt02{font-size:16px;font-weight:500;}

		.ceo_box02 dl{float:none;margin-bottom:20px;margin-left:0px;}
		.ceo-list03{width:auto;height:240px;border:1px solid #ddd;text-align:center;}

	}


	@media all and (max-width:360px){


	}



/* table type */
.tbl-ceo {font-size:14px;border-collapse:collapse;border-spacing:0px;table-layout:fixed;width:100%;clear:both;text-align:center;border-top:2px solid #112741;}
.tbl-ceo thead th {padding:12px 5px; background:#eff0f2;border-left:1px solid #cfd4d9;color:#333;} 
.tbl-ceo thead th.vline {border-bottom:1px solid #cfd4d9;} 
.tbl-ceo th:first-child, .tbl-ceo td:first-child {border-left:0;}
.tbl-ceo th, .tbl-ceo td {border:1px solid #cfd4d9;border-right:none; border-left:none;word-wrap:break-word;}
.tbl-ceo th:first-child, .tbl-ceo td:first-child{border-left:none}
.tbl-ceo th.line, .tbl-ceo td.line {border-right:1px solid #d5d5d5;} /* 셀병합시 우측 라인 안나올 경우 */
.tbl-ceo tbody th.no-bg{background:none}
.tbl-ceo tbody th{background:#f2f2f2}
.tbl-ceo tbody td {border-left:1px solid #cfd4d9;padding:13px 5px; color:#555}
.tbl-ceo tbody td.l{padding:12px 10px;}
.tbl-ceo .bgf3{background:#f3f5f8}

.tbl-ceo .ar1 {background:url(/img/ceo/Sub/s1_03_02_arr01.jpg) no-repeat center;}
.tbl-ceo .ar2 {background:url(/img/ceo/Sub/s1_03_02_arr02.jpg) no-repeat left;}
.tbl-ceo .ar3 {background:url(/img/ceo/Sub/s1_03_02_arr03.jpg) no-repeat center;}
.tbl-ceo .ar4 {background:url(/img/ceo/Sub/s1_03_02_arr04.jpg) no-repeat center;}
.tbl-ceo .ar5 {background:url(/img/ceo/Sub/s1_03_02_arr05.jpg) no-repeat center; }                           
.tbl-ceo .ar6 {background:url(/img/ceo/Sub/s1_03_02_arr05.jpg) no-repeat center left; }
.tbl-ceo .ar7 {background:url(/img/ceo/Sub/s1_03_02_arr07.jpg) no-repeat center; }                                       